- Q: Are aluminum sheets easy to work with?
- Yes, aluminum sheets are generally easy to work with. Aluminum is a lightweight and malleable metal, which makes it easier to cut, shape, and manipulate compared to other metals. It can be easily bent, formed, and welded, allowing for various fabrication techniques. Additionally, aluminum sheets have good corrosion resistance, which further adds to their ease of use. Whether it is for constructing lightweight structures, fabricating parts, or creating intricate designs, aluminum sheets provide versatility and convenience in many applications.

- Q: Can the aluminum sheets be used for manufacturing electrical conductors?
- Indeed, aluminum sheets possess the capacity to be utilized in the production of electrical conductors. Aluminum, being a remarkably conductive metal, falls second only to copper in terms of electrical conductivity. Its application is extensive in various electrical scenarios, encompassing power transmission lines, electrical cables, and wiring. Aluminum sheets can be rolled or extruded, taking on varying shapes and sizes to cater to specific conductor necessities. Furthermore, aluminum exhibits traits of being lightweight, resistant to corrosion, and economically advantageous when compared to alternative conductive materials, hence rendering it a favored option for the manufacturing of electrical conductors.

- Q: What are the different alloys used in aluminum sheets?
- Aluminum sheets utilize a variety of alloys, each possessing its own distinct properties and characteristics. Some commonly employed alloys include: 1. Alloy 1100: Renowned for its exceptional corrosion resistance and superior electrical conductivity, this alloy finds extensive utilization in applications necessitating high formability and weldability. Examples include food packaging and electrical conductors. 2. Alloy 3003: Esteemed for its formidable formability, moderate strength, and outstanding corrosion resistance, this alloy enjoys widespread application in cooking utensils, chemical equipment, and general sheet metal work. 3. Alloy 5052: Recognized for its robust strength and commendable corrosion resistance, this alloy frequently finds application in marine settings, as well as aircraft fuel tanks and automotive components. 4. Alloy 6061: One of the most versatile and frequently employed aluminum alloys, this variant boasts excellent corrosion resistance, satisfactory weldability, and moderate strength. It is commonly utilized in structural components like frames and railings, as well as automotive and aerospace applications. 5. Alloy 7075: Distinguished by its impressive strength-to-weight ratio and exceptional fatigue resistance, this alloy is often chosen for applications necessitating formidable strength, such as aircraft and aerospace components, as well as high-performance sporting goods. These examples merely scratch the surface of the numerous alloys employed in aluminum sheets. The selection of a particular alloy hinges on the specific requirements of the application, encompassing factors such as strength, corrosion resistance, formability, and weldability.
- Q: What are the effects of aluminum sheet manufacturing on the environment?
- <p>Aluminum sheet manufacturing factories can have significant environmental impacts. The process involves high energy consumption, which contributes to greenhouse gas emissions and climate change. Additionally, the production process can generate various pollutants, including particulate matter and hazardous chemicals, which can contaminate air and water resources. Land degradation can also occur due to mining activities for bauxite, the primary raw material for aluminum. Moreover, improper disposal of aluminum waste can lead to soil and water pollution. However, with advancements in technology and sustainable practices, the industry is making efforts to reduce its environmental footprint.</p>
